Intercept mailto URLs in a UIWebView and send them to a MFMailComposeViewController

- (BOOL)webView:(UIWebView *)webView shouldStartLoadWithRequest:(NSURLRequest *)request navigationType:(UIWebViewNavigationType)navigationType { | |
if ([[[request URL] scheme] isEqualToString:@"mailto"]) { | |
MFMailComposeViewController *mailViewController = [[MFMailComposeViewController alloc] init]; | |
mailViewController.mailComposeDelegate = self; | |
NSArray *rawURLparts = [[[request URL] resourceSpecifier] componentsSeparatedByString:@"?"]; | |
if (rawURLparts.count > 2) { | |
return NO; // invalid URL | |
} | |
NSMutableArray *toRecipients = [NSMutableArray array]; | |
NSString *defaultRecipient = [rawURLparts objectAtIndex:0]; | |
if (defaultRecipient.length) { | |
[toRecipients addObject:defaultRecipient]; | |
} | |
if (rawURLparts.count == 2) { | |
NSString *queryString = [rawURLparts objectAtIndex:1]; | |
NSArray *params = [queryString componentsSeparatedByString:@"&"]; | |
for (NSString *param in params) { | |
NSArray *keyValue = [param componentsSeparatedByString:@"="]; | |
if (keyValue.count != 2) { | |
continue; | |
} | |
NSString *key = [[keyValue objectAtIndex:0] lowercaseString]; | |
NSString *value = [keyValue objectAtIndex:1]; | |
value = (NSString *)CFURLCreateStringByReplacingPercentEscapesUsingEncoding(kCFAllocatorDefault, | |
(CFStringRef)value, | |
CFSTR(""), | |
kCFStringEncodingUTF8); | |
[value autorelease]; | |
if ([key isEqualToString:@"subject"]) { | |
[mailViewController setSubject:value]; | |
} | |
if ([key isEqualToString:@"body"]) { | |
[mailViewController setMessageBody:value isHTML:NO]; | |
} | |
if ([key isEqualToString:@"to"]) { | |
[toRecipients addObjectsFromArray:[value componentsSeparatedByString:@","]]; | |
} | |
if ([key isEqualToString:@"cc"]) { | |
NSArray *recipients = [value componentsSeparatedByString:@","]; | |
[mailViewController setCcRecipients:recipients]; | |
} | |
if ([key isEqualToString:@"bcc"]) { | |
NSArray *recipients = [value componentsSeparatedByString:@","]; | |
[mailViewController setBccRecipients:recipients]; |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
[mailViewController setToRecipients:toRecipients]; | |
[self presentModalViewController:mailViewController animated:YES]; | |
[mailViewController release]; | |
return NO; | |
} | |
return YES; | |
} |

Changing line 30 to
value = [value stringByReplacingPercentEscapesUsingEncoding:NSUTF8StringEncoding];
Should make it ARC friendly... Also it seems to handle HTML body data as well (at least an embedded link I have) so optionally isHTML can be turned to YES. Optimally you would check the body content for HTML and then toggle as needed... but that's more than I need.
